Mapping tools also play a crucial role in empowering communities to make informed decisions about their farming practices. Geographic Information Systems (GIS) allow farmers to visualize their land, track crop health, and monitor environmental conditions in real-time. By overlaying data on soil quality, weather patterns, and crop yield projections, farmers can identify areas for improvement, implement targeted interventions, and optimize their farming operations. Community farming technology maps not only help farmers increase efficiency and productivity but also promote sustainability and environmental stewardship. By mapping land use patterns, water sources, and biodiversity hotspots, communities can develop integrated farming systems that conserve natural resources, protect ecosystems, and support biodiversity. Additionally, mapping tools can facilitate collaboration among farmers, researchers, and policymakers to address common challenges, share best practices, and collectively work towards a more sustainable future.
